Output 7cc9cf80aa20da129863c47d62d8502b10e2d533febe1bae5509ac851cc2e526:3

value
66820737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 551da396ed7e2744c51b2191bc235165cfa6918e OP_EQUAL
address
39T4sCpmaZuTAaAsfTisr6KJ6m9bp5xD1i
transaction
7cc9cf80aa20da129863c47d62d8502b10e2d533febe1bae5509ac851cc2e526
spent
true